Using ipv4 instead of sip_local_network_addr for CGRID inside FSCDR

This commit is contained in:
DanB
2018-02-18 17:11:28 +01:00
parent 890505da74
commit d2ca24cb7a

View File

@@ -73,8 +73,9 @@ type FSCdr struct {
}
func (fsCdr FSCdr) getCGRID() string {
fmt.Printf(utils.FirstNonEmpty(fsCdr.vars[utils.CGRHost], fsCdr.vars[FS_IP]))
return utils.Sha1(fsCdr.vars[FS_UUID],
utils.FirstNonEmpty(fsCdr.vars[utils.CGRHost], fsCdr.vars[FS_IP]))
utils.FirstNonEmpty(fsCdr.vars[utils.CGRHost], fsCdr.vars[FsIPv4]))
}
func (fsCdr FSCdr) getExtraFields() map[string]string {